Let Them Eat Kelp!

A Youth & Little Ones Production

Director: TBA

Choreographer: TBA

Musical Director: Jennifer Vaughn

SUMMARY:

A slapstick musical in which the future world has flooded and only three countries are left. Timbuckone, Timbucktu and (what else) Timbuckthree. The selfish Queen of Timbuckthree and her evil advisors control all the food and between the Timbuckians and the Keepers of the Kelp a new system is developed that deposes the Queen and feeds the hungry.

Tuesday Youth Workshop: Ages 8-15

The Youth program offers the unique opportunity for every student to participate in every show, with no double casting. We do not mandate parent volunteer hours or require parents to purchase a certain number of tickets. We focus our musical theatre training by teaching the basics of singing, dancing, and acting. Students experience a full "tech week" with lights, live musicians, costumes, and props, which starts the Sunday before the performances.

*With Disney or other productions that we do not write ourselves, not every student will have lines. Those productions put more focus on an ensemble.
